Environmental and energetic exergetic sustainability of stevia leaf drying in a PVT indirect solar dryer with variable airflow and tray levels
Key Points
Energy efficiency improves significantly with optimized airflow and multiple tray levels in the dryer.
The exergy analysis indicates that this method reduces environmental impact while maintaining product quality.
Assessment using an innovative solar dryer design allows for variable airflow and efficient heat management.
This approach highlights the potential for renewable energy solutions in agricultural processing, promoting sustainability.
